Is the Mythruna project still alive? I found it quite by accident today and got pretty excited. It looks very nice and the developer's long-term intentions for the game sound awesome. But when I downloaded it, I noticed the file name was Mythruna-20120627, which suggests it hasn't been updated in almost a year. Does this bode ill for the game, or are updates still coming?

I'm still working on it.  I've done lots of stuff over this last year but none that was "release ready".  Around Thanksgiving I started to rewrite the base engine to make physics easier to integrate.  I was making pretty good progress on that until my wife had to have brain surgery.  I've taken about a 3 week break where almost no coding has been done.

I'll try to get another release ready for this June but we'll see.  Life lately has a way of making me eat my words as soon as I try to pin a date.

If you look at facebook/twitter/forum you can see lots of stuff that has been going on in this last year, though.
